Wild Rice with Chicken, Eggplant, and Bell Pepper

    1. Rinse the rice well in cold water. Drain it, put it in a pot, add a little salt, cover with water at a 1-to-4 ratio, and set it on the stove. Bring to a boil uncovered, then lower the heat, cover, and cook for 30 minutes. 2. Dice the onion, chicken, and bell pepper small. Cut the eggplant lengthwise into thin tongues; dice the trimmings. Purée the tomatoes in a meat grinder, or dice them (in which case it's best to peel them first). 3. Salt the eggplant slices, put them in a microwave-safe container with a lid, and cook them until soft and partly done. You can also brown the eggplant in a skillet with oil, finish it in the oven, steam it, or boil it. 4. Heat a little oil in a skillet and cook the chicken (2–3 minutes, stirring constantly, until the color changes). Remove the chicken from the pan. 5. Add more oil if needed and add the onion. Salt it and stir — it will release liquid that helps lift the browned bits left by the meat, which adds flavor. Cook the onion until translucent. Add the bell pepper, stir, cook for a minute, then add the diced eggplant. Stir and cook another 2–3 minutes. 6. Return the chicken to the vegetables, stir, and add the tomato purée. (If you diced the tomatoes, add them at the same time as the eggplant.) Season with salt and pepper to taste. Stir and heat through. 7. Drain the cooked rice in a colander and rinse it. Let the water drain. 8. Line a skillet with the eggplant strips arranged like spokes, covering the sides completely, with half of each strip hanging over the edge. Spoon the chicken-and-vegetable mixture over the eggplant and smooth it out. Next, add a layer of rice. Smooth it and fold the overhanging eggplant strips over the top. Bake in the oven at 350°F (180°C) for 20 minutes. After 10 minutes, brush the eggplant with olive oil. 9. Take the finished dish out of the oven, set a large serving plate over the skillet, and invert the rice-and-chicken-in-eggplant onto the plate. Lift off the skillet. 10. To garnish, arrange parsley around the edge and bell pepper spirals in the center. To make the pepper curl nicely, blanch it for a minute, roast it for 2 minutes, or soften it in the microwave. Pickled bell pepper works great here too. Enjoy!
